DIY State of things: A Brief Tour of Izhar Ashdot's Modular Rig


Published on Jun 24, 2019 Izhar Ashdot Sound & Vision

"A new module I finished building is a good opportunity to show how my DIY modular modules work together with the commercial Eurorack modules and to demonstrate to those who don't use modular how a typical 'Patch' looks and sounds. I recommend using headphones or good stereo speakers.
